Pinnacle Sues Pilots Union, Alleges Bad-Faith Bargaining

Pinnacle is suing the Air Line Pilots Association, charging the union with bad-faith bargaining in its pilot talks. “We regret having to file this lawsuit, but the union left us with no choice,” Pinnacle General Manager and VP Clive Seal said in a statement yesterday. “On more than one occasion, we...
